在未来能够“中产”的职业人群中,有经济学家把“记者”划入其中,因为前不久有调查说传媒行业的薪酬已经超过上海平均薪酬的3倍,传媒行业也让许多名校生、研究生趋之若鹜。那么,到底这个行业的薪资情况有多高,诱惑力有多大,前景又怎么样呢?据调查,在上海的主流媒体中,大多数记者编辑的底薪收入每月在3000到5000元,少部分较低的也在每月2000元左右,而这部分人绝大多数是刚刚毕业还处在见习期的记者编辑。通常记者的主要收入是工资+稿费。当然媒体影响力的大小也同样关系到记者编辑们的收入高低,例如申城某知名报纸,收入高的记者一个月能拿到近两万元的薪水,某电视台采编记者多的时候一个月能赚到1万元。原本被认为收入不太理想的杂志社,一般记者每月也能拿到4000-5000元。至
